A treatment facility in Vancouver is seeking an experienced facilitator to lead group sessions focused on psychological and recovery-related themes. Candidates should have a relevant degree and at least 3 years of experience in addiction or mental health settings. This role emphasizes creating a safe, inclusive space for all clients and requires strong communication and interpersonal skills. Competitive hourly pay of $30.20-$31.89 is offered for a casual position.
